已采纳回答 / 海宝的小蝴蝶
在启动类加上这个,由于boot会自动去加载数据源导致的 @SpringBootApplication(exclude = DataSourceAutoConfiguration.class)
2019-03-15
最新回答 / itachy
兄嘚 你的CentOS6.5镜像与CentOS7.0竟像是两个不同的镜像,CentOS6.5镜像中的文件会一直在CentOS6.5中,除非你拷贝到CentOS7.0中。
2019-02-22
最新回答 / 慕盖茨9498654
同样报错Socket Closed ,我没有虚拟机,是在windows里装的rabbitMQ,其中有一段错误是 An unexpected connection driver error occured,后来发现是账户权限问题,按照这个里面对账户进行授权就好了https://blog.csdn.net/luo609630199/article/details/100603185
2019-01-31
最赞回答 / Canon_in_D
这位同学是不是没有设置spring.rabbitmq.publisher-confirms=true
最新回答 / iceWang
将Order转为json字符串,不就是序列化吗?
最新回答 / 慕娘8336713
confirm是生产者将消息发送到交换机后的回调,ack是true,说明消息已经成功发送到交换机了; returnCallBack是交换机路由到队列的回调,所以路由失败跟ack没关系; 解决方案: 路由失败的时候,把当前消息保存下来(自己随意,不丢就行),然后再针对这部分消息做补偿;
最赞回答 / changfaaipiaorou
发送端有两种配置,confirm模式和非confirm模式。如果处于非confirm模式下,消息由于Productor到broker的网络波动导致失败,无法感知和重试。如果发送端处于confirm模式下,发送的每一条消息,broker会回复一个confirm消息,来确认消息的到达保证HA。confirm模式下发送端的性能会有所下降